Using a weekly meal plan is the best way to cook healthier for your family and save money and time! This week's menu includes our popular General Tso's Chicken, Hot Honey Salmon Bowl, Baked Mac and Cheese, Chicken and Wild Rice Soup, and Turkey Burgers.

Monday: General Tso's Chicken $14

Tuesday: Hot Honey Salmon Bowl $18

Wednesday: Baked Mac and Cheese $9

Thursday: Chicken and Wild Rice Soup $15

Friday: Turkey Burgers $7
